Buspirone is a medication used to treat generalised anxiety disorder, usually as a second-line therapy when the at first recommended medication does not function. Unlike benzodiazepines, it does not trigger sleepiness or cognitive problems, Group Therapy for Anxiety and has a reduced threat of reliance. Buspirone falls under the course of anxiolytics, and it works by engaging with serotonin and dopamine receptors in the mind, slowly alleviating anxiousness signs and symptoms gradually. Buspirone may be prescribed alone or in mix with various other drugs, depending upon your requirements and feedback.

Anxiousness medications are a broad class of medicines that can include antidepressants, benzodiazepines, beta blockers, antihistamines, and buspirone. There aren't any blood tests or imaging scans that can diagnose stress and anxiety disorders. However your service provider might run a few of these examinations to dismiss physical conditions that might be creating your signs and symptoms, like hyperthyroidism, for instance. If there isn't an underlying physical cause, your carrier may refer you to a mental wellness specialist.
